July 6, 20205 yr Hello, I had a strange minor problem today. When I connected (Xplane 11) with Pilot2Atc The airplane icon on the map did not appear. Pilot2ATC functions seem to work properly, but the icon is no longer visible on the map. I made a flight yesterday without problem, this anomaly appeared today.?.? FYI, I ran Pilot2ATC as administrator. Have you ever seen this problem? Vincent
July 7, 20205 yr Commercial Member It's possible that the map is just not moving to the plane location when you connect. Try pressing the "Center on Aircraft" button below the map. (yellow aircraft with circle around it). Other possibility is that you are not fully connecting. If not using NOAA weather, try changing to that and see if it helps. Dave
July 8, 20205 yr Author I found my plane! Following Dave's answer, I thought the problem may have come from a recent Active Sky update. I redid the link with ASX as indicated in the Pilot2ATC manual.
